MATTER OF NICOLE R.S. v. BRIAN L.

15226

128 A.D.3d 597 (2015)

8 N.Y.S.3d 572

2015 NY Slip Op 04424

In the Matter of NICOLE R.S., Appellant, v. TROY KENNETH BRIAN L., Respondent.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

Decided May 26, 2015.


Order, Family Court, New York County (Douglas E. Hoffman, J.), entered on or about April 16, 2013, which, after a fact-finding hearing, dismissed the petition for an order of protection, unanimously affirmed, without costs.
